Alert: Query Planner Regression — Vellux Datastore 4.2

After the 4.2.1 rollout, the Vellux query planner began choosing sequential scans over index lookups on partitioned tables, causing report queries to run 10–40x slower. Customers on the Meridian tier are most affected. A rollback flag (planner.legacy_mode) is available and safe to enable per tenant. If a customer reports slow dashboards, apply the flag and log the tenant name. For escalation beyond tier two, contact the planner team directly.

alerts address for kafof-bagag: kasael@olvarqdyn.corp

Context: Ardenfell line margins slipped three points over two quarters. Drivers: input steel costs, aggressive discounting at the Westmoor branch, and a stale price book. Proposal: uplift list prices four percent, tighten discount authority to regional level, sunset the two lowest-margin SKUs. Risk: volume loss at Halverton accounts, estimated under two percent. Decision requested at Thursday's review. Modelling assumptions are in the appendix pack. The commercial reasoning leadership wants kept close is noted directly below.

board note of tajop-yajof: The finance team signed off on a budget of $77.6 million for Project Pramir.

## Deployment: Cold Starts

Lattermill handlers on the Fenwick runtime cold-start in ~1.8s, mostly dependency init. We pre-warm the checkout and inventory handlers via the scheduler; everything else eats the penalty. Keep bundle size under the soft cap or init time doubles. Provisioned concurrency is enabled only in prod — staging stays cold to surface regressions early. If cold-start p99 exceeds the alert threshold, roll back before tuning. The warmer reads its settings at deploy time, and the current values are listed below.

config for bahop-baduf:
[kasion]
team = lamath
access_code = ac_d807e5
host = kasion.paliqcloud.corp
port = 4000
owner = julix.tamvan
peer = frair.qorvelsoft.local